Why Syndra?
So you may be asking why Syndra and not a meta jungler like Elise or Karthus. You see Syndra provides a couple of things that those champions cannot. Syndra is the pick that you make when you require a source of early game magic damage. She has the wave clear and jungle clear of a Karthus while having the ability to burst down targets that would be considered tanks early game. This is mostly due to the fact that she does magic damage and most junglers will take armor in their rune page. So if you are looking to hard stomp the first 10 mins and then transition that into a win then Syndra is you new favorite champ.
Skill Order
For skill order, you shall level Q then E then W and max in the same order. Syndra is able to clear her jungle much more easily than other AP junglers because her Q is on a 4 second CD at 1st level and can be cast while moving. This allows you to kite your camps easily while taking minimal damage. You max Q first because it increases your clear speed and gives you more damage in ganks. The next skill you will max is your E, this will allow you to gank more often and is a large portion of your "long engage range" seeing as how if you Q and then push your sphere away with E you will be able to stun a target at just about 1000 range (for reference that's about 10 teemos in length and more than any ADC's auto range). Finally, you max W second seeing as it doesn't offer as much as the other abilities.
Playstyle
Syndra is a champion that excels in the early game because of her decent wave clear and her ability to spam her q. This makes her playstyle aggressive because if she does not take advantage of her early game lead then she will be out scaled by the enemy jungler. You need to be constantly looking for gank opportunities and for times when you are able to counter jungle. Since Syndra is ranged she is a menace against melee champions, provided that you can space appropriately.
Jungle Clear
I have found the most success by starting at my blue buff and then going directly to wolves into raptors and red buff. Then looking to invade or gank a lane with my level 3 power spike. This allows me to get early pressure and start developing a lead for my team. I want to stress that Syndra is not a "farming" jungler and should not be played like so. If you are not looking to snowball by rapid ganks and by invading then you should look for another champion that would suit you better.
Build path
For your build path, it is decently simple. You will want to go for your jungle item and then into Zhonya's Hourglass. This provides such a good amount of resistance early and a lot of damage. I also cannot stress how much value an early Stopwatch will give in the jungle, both for diving and for those moments where you might get caught out but you have enough with your kit and Stopwatch to then stall for your team. You then will go into Rylai's Crystal Scepter and Liandry's Torment for a source of constant damage. With the extra HP that these items give you and the amount of damage you can then put out, it makes them an easy choice for our easy 3rd and 4th items. Finally, for your last item, you can pick whatever gives you the most value in the situation, be that a Void Staff or a Morellonomicon or even a Rabadon's Deathcap.
